Svmuu News: The digital asset trading platform Gate has released its Q2 2026 report. According to data from multiple authoritative sources, Gate ranks second globally in spot market liquidity and trading volume, remains firmly among the top three in the derivatives market, and holds a top-three global market share in open interest (OI). In terms of asset class diversification this quarter, Gate advanced its strategy to integrate crypto assets with traditional finance (TradFi). Businesses such as stock trading, pre-IPOs, CFDs, and wealth management have accelerated their development, further enhancing the platform’s global asset allocation capabilities. The platform has officially launched stock trading, establishing a 24/7 trading system covering three major markets—U.S., Hong Kong, and South Korean stocks—and supporting services such as fractional share trading, stock dividends, cross-broker transfers, and stock splits and reverse splits. As of the end of the second quarter, Gate’s global registered user base exceeded 58 million, supporting trading in over 4,800 digital assets and more than 12,500 stock assets, continuously attracting users worldwide to participate in multi-asset trading through the platform.
At the same time, Gate has established a comprehensive asset service chain spanning from pre-IPO investments to public market trading. The SpaceX (SPCX) Pre-IPO program has raised over $396 million in cumulative subscription funds, while the Direct-to-IPO program has raised over $143 million. Gate CFD has listed 663 tradable assets, with quarterly ETF trading volume approaching $60 billion—a quarter-over-quarter increase of more than 40%. Additionally, Gate has launched its global wealth management brand, Gate Wealth, offering users worldwide more efficient asset allocation and opportunities for long-term value growth. Gate.AI has completed an architectural upgrade and brand refresh, supporting integration with over 200 mainstream large language models worldwide, while continuing to expand its presence in AI agents, RWA, prediction markets, and on-chain infrastructure. In the second quarter of 2026, Gate continued to integrate its asset allocation capabilities across digital assets, stocks, ETFs, RWAs, foreign exchange, and commodities, accelerating its evolution into a global one-stop financial services platform.
